When a cylindrical tube is dipped vertically into liquid then the angle of contact is `140^@`, if the tube is dipped with an inclination of 40 then angle of contact is

A

`100^@`

B

`140^@`

C

`180^@`

D

`60^@`

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

The correct Answer is:
B

Angle of contact is independent of angle of inclination.
